Creating your own list of Instagram Hashtags

instagram hashtags

I’m forever loving and hating Instagram. It’s fun and addictive but hard to get heard. It’s full of people trying to get you to join pyramid schemes and buy those body wraps. It’s rife with bot comments and people that follow and unfollow you two days later.

Frustrating as hell.

Because of this, I stopped using hashtags altogether because it’s not worth the hassle. It seems the more hashtags you put, the more spam you get.

To make life a little easy, I started using hashtag generators to get me some ideas for tags.

The idea behind these sites is that you type in a keyword and get 30 hashtags you can easily cut and paste into your post.

Thing is, only 10 of these 30 hashtags might be relevant, so you then spend time deleted and adding different ones.

If you’re like me, you probably post the same photos time and time again. I post fitness photos, food, going out, travel mostly. So here’s what I did.

I used the notes app on my iPhone and made a note for hashtags. Inside it, I can find lists of hashtags already grouped by topic ready to go.

I used all hashtags to find the hashtags I wanted to use and then grouped them into a list according to the topic. I do sometimes have to edit it slightly, but it’s mostly the same.

Creating your own list of Instagram Hashtags

Here’s a few example of a few of my lists:

Of course, I do edit these as I upload a new photo as it’s important not go use too many hashtags. Instagram won’t let you use more than 30 and you might be a bit worried about looking a bit spammy.

instagram hashtags

Find out what works out best in terms of engagement and stick to that.
